> > > S390, ia64 and powerpc all define their own version
> > > of CONFIG_VIRT_CPU_ACCOUNTING. Generalize the config
> > > and its description to a single place to avoid
> > > duplication.
> > 
> > For S390 CONFIG_VIRT_CPU_ACCOUNTING is not configurable, it is always
> > enabled. With this patch we'd get a config option in the menu, no?
> 
> Indeed it now appears in the menu but in the case of s390, it's impossible
> to turn it off due to:
> 
>       config S390
>               select VIRT_CPU_ACCOUNTING
> 
> This creates a strict dependency that the user can't override. The option
> is untoggable.

Hmm, ok. But then the description should be reworded not to be specific to
the power architecture (the part of the message about "This also enables
accounting of stolen time on logically-partitioned systems running on IBM
POWER5-based machines.").
